Company Description MedTrainer is the only all-in-one compliance platform purpose-built for healthcare organizations, by healthcare professionals. For over 13 years, we have helped healthcare teams remain audit-ready and confident in their regulatory compliance through continuous innovation and deep industry expertise. Our cloud-based platform unifies learning management, credentialing, and compliance into a single intelligent system designed to simplify complex healthcare operations.

Powered by automation and AI-driven workflows, MedTrainer enables organizations to onboard faster, streamline processes, and scale efficiently while maintaining the highest standards of compliance and workforce readiness.

We are looking for a DevOps Engineer to help build, maintain, and improve the cloud infrastructure, CI/CD workflows, deployment automation, and operational tooling that enable our engineering teams to deliver software safely, consistently, and efficiently. In this role, you will work closely with Software Engineering, SRE, Platform Engineering, and Product teams to reduce delivery bottlenecks, automate repetitive work, improve deployment reliability, and support secure, observable, and well-documented paths to production. You will contribute to Infrastructure as Code, configuration management, containerized workloads, monitoring, alerting, and release processes across cloud and Kubernetes environments.

This is a great opportunity for someone who enjoys automation, cloud platforms, CI/CD, Kubernetes, Linux, and solving practical infrastructure and delivery challenges at scale.

Responsibilities Create, maintain, and improve Infrastructure as Code with an emphasis on reusable, reviewed, and documented infrastructure components.

Build, maintain, and support CI/CD workflows using GitHub Actions, including reusable workflows, environment-based deployments, approval gates, artifacts, secrets handling, and rollback support.

Develop and maintain Ansible roles, inventories, and playbooks for repeatable OS, middleware, application, and operational configuration tasks.

Support containerized application delivery using Docker/OCI images and Kubernetes-based deployment patterns.

Collaborate with software engineers to standardize application build, packaging, deployment, and release processes.

Automate repetitive operational and release tasks to reduce manual handoffs, deployment delays, and configuration drift.





Implement and maintain monitoring, logging, and alerting for applications, infrastructure, and deployment pipelines.

Support cloud environments across AWS, Azure, and/or GCP under established architecture, security, and cost-control guidelines.

Assist with deployment validation, smoke testing, health checks, rollback procedures, and release troubleshooting.

Participate in incident response and production support as part of an on-call or escalation rotation, focusing on triage, mitigation, and follow-up tasks.

Maintain operational documentation, runbooks, deployment procedures, and knowledge-base articles for supported systems.

Partner with SRE and Platform Engineering to implement reliability, security, and automation standards across development teams.

Qualifications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Engineering, Information Technology, or equivalent degree, or equivalent professional experience.

4+ years of experience in DevOps, cloud operations, infrastructure automation, release engineering, or similar roles.

Hands-on experience with at least one major cloud provider: Azure, AWS, or GCP.

Working knowledge of Kubernetes or managed Kubernetes services, including deployments, services, ingress, config maps, secrets, probes, and troubleshooting.

Experience building and maintaining CI/CD pipelines, preferably using GitHub Actions.

Experience with Infrastructure as Code; Pulumi with Python is preferred.

Experience with configuration management and automation using Ansible.

Strong Linux administration and troubleshooting skills.

Experience with Docker image build, tagging, scanning, publishing, and runtime troubleshooting.

Scripting or programming experience with Python and Bash; PHP, JavaScript, or other languages are a plus.

Familiarity with monitoring, logging, alerting, and basic observability practices.

Understanding of secure delivery practices, including least privilege, secrets management, dependency scanning, and access control.

Working knowledge of Git, branching strategies,



pull requests, code reviews, and release tagging.

Basic understanding of databases, SQL, networking, DNS, certificates, and load balancing.

Familiarity with incident response, deployment rollback, change management, and operational runbooks.

Essential Technologies

And/or Skills Cloud Platforms: AWS, Azure, and/or GCP

Version control: Git and GitHub

CI/CD: GitHub Actions

Infrastructure as Code: Pulumi / Python preferred

Configuration management: Ansible

Containers: Docker / OCI

Kubernetes: application deployment, troubleshooting, and operational support

Deployment automation: release workflows, rollback procedures, smoke tests, and health checks

Monitoring and alerting: metrics, logs, dashboards, and alert routing

Security practices: secrets management, least privilege, dependency scanning, and access control

Scripting and automation: Python and Bash

Documentation: runbooks, deployment guides, and operational procedures

Strong collaboration and communication skills with engineering, QA, SRE, and product teams

Structured problem-solving and troubleshooting mindset

Strong attention to detail in automation, documentation, configuration, and release execution

Bias for automation, continuous improvement, and learning new technologies Additional Information 100% remote work from anywhere in Mexico.
